Si vous n'utilisez pas LVM pour la création des domU, vous aurez sans doute besoin de redimensionner vos images. Le processus n'est pas aussi simple qu'avec LVM mais au moins il existe.
- D'abord il faut créer une image supplémentaire (d'1 Go) qu'on va ajouter à l'image courante.
$ dd if=/dev/zero of=extra.img bs=1M count=1024 1024+0 records in 1024+0 records out 1073741824 bytes (1.1 GB) copied, 5.09034 seconds, 211 MB/s
- Assurez vous que le domU n'est pas en fonctionnement. Ensuite ajoutez simplement extra.img à l'image du domU (ici domU.img). Oui c'est aussi simple que ça :D.
$ cat domU.img extra.img > domU.resize.img
- Vous avez quand même besoin d'agrandir votre système de fichiers pour qu'il prenne toute la place disponible. J'ai testé la manipulation avec ext3 mais pas avec ReiserFS - ReiserFS semble avoir besoin de resize_reiserfs à la place de resize2fs-.
$ ef2fsck -f domU.resize.img$ resize2fs domU.resize.img
- Enfin modifiez la configuration du domU or écrasez domU.img par domU.resize.img.
